Output 38f408720161086cbcf4c3b0843a59661204176ce9e712cca841f4eb4141492f:0

value
538985
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ecdabff6bba95fc642a40e4fd48589504908adba OP_EQUALVERIFY OP_CHECKSIG
address
1NbNXHAFKvdTNZ5cvrhW9jG2CdmYo3a8Eu
transaction
38f408720161086cbcf4c3b0843a59661204176ce9e712cca841f4eb4141492f
confirmations
297624
spent
true